NEW YORK: Cryptocurrency Dogecoin surged more than 50 percent today (Thursday) after billionaire Elon Musk tweeted his support for it, after taking a two days break from Twitter.
“No highs, no lows, only Doge,” Musk wrote. He also posted a meme from the Disney movie The Lion King, showing the monkey shaman Rafiki holding up the cub Simba that’s photoshopped to be the billionaire with the Dogecoin logo of a Shiba Inu in his hands.

According to data on blockchain and cryptocurrency website Coindesk, Dogecoin jumped to $0.05798. The digital asset, which was started as a joke in 2013, has risen to about 5 cents in the past 24 hours from 3 cents.
The Tesla chief’s tweets about certain companies and cryptocurrencies have sent their prices soaring in recent weeks. Shares in GameStop, Etsy and CD Projekt have jumped following comments on his Twitter account about them.
Cryptocurrencies are gaining traction with more mainstream investors. The euphoria boosted the total market value of all cryptocurrencies above $1 trillion for the first time earlier in January.
